Preferred Label : 2010 Japanese Modification of 2009 CKD-EPI Formula;

NCIt related terms : CKD-EPI JAPANESE MODIFICATION 2010 FORMULA;

Alternative definition : CDISC: A formula to estimate glomerular filtration rate that takes into account sex, age, race, and serum creatinine (SCr). eGFR(mL/min/1.73 m2) 141 x min(SCr/k, 1) a x max(SCr/k, 1) -1.209 x 0.993 Age x 1.018 [if female] x 1.159 [if black] where: SCr is in mg/dL; k 0.7 for Female and 0.9 for Male; a -0.329 for female and -0.411 for male; additional multiplication of the result of the 2009 CKD-EPI formula with the factor 0.813. (M Horio, E Imai et al. Modification of the CKD Epidemiology Collaboration (CKD-EPI) Equation for Japanese: Accuracy and Use for Population Estimates. Am J Kidney Dis 2010; 56:32-38);
